When I go to page set up and change the margins (1" each), a window pops up
asking me to "fix" or "ignore" my margin settings. If I choose "fix" Word
automatically changes the bottom margin to 2.67" . If I choose "ignore" my
text does not print or is not included on Print Preview within this huge
bottom margin, even though my text shows on the page. What went wrong and
short of going back to Word Perfect (yuk!), how can I fix this once and for
all?

This is caused by a conflict between the HP drivers for certain LaserJet
printers and some versions of Word. Solutions include using Windows drivers
instead of HP (but you may lose some functionality) and using one of the
drivers from http://www.hp.com/pond/ljbeta/index.html.

The issue is the minimum margins reported by your printer driver, relative
to the paper size that Word thinks the printer has loaded. Check your
printer properties. Also, on the page set-up, check the Footer 'From edge'
distance.
